What are research engineers?

Research engineers are professionals who apply scientific and engineering principles to conduct research, develop new products, and improve existing technologies. They typically work in laboratories, research and development departments, or academic settings, collaborating with scientists and other engineers. Their work often involves designing experiments, analyzing data, and creating prototypes to solve technical problems or advance knowledge in their field.

What is the difference between Research Engineer vs Data Scientist?

AspectResearch EngineerData Scientist
Required CredentialsTypically requires a master's or Ph.D. in engineering, computer science, or related fieldsUsually holds a master's or Ph.D. in statistics, computer science, or related areas
Work EnvironmentResearch labs, R&D departments, technology companiesData analysis teams, analytics departments, tech firms
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in engineering, manufacturing, aerospace, and tech industriesCommon in finance, healthcare, marketing, and tech sectors

Research Engineers focus on developing new technologies, prototypes, and engineering solutions, often working on hardware or system design. Data Scientists analyze large datasets to extract insights, build predictive models, and support decision-making. While both roles require strong technical skills and advanced degrees, their core functions and industry applications differ significantly.

What Is a Research Engineer?

A research engineer studies methods and performs tests to find the best materials, practices, or design for performing a specific task or producing licensed products. They can play a vital role in the development of products, systems, and methods in almost any industry, and their duties often revolve around a company’s research and development (R&D) department. A research engineer may work with design teams in an office or lab setting, or they may work in the field, performing tests and experiments in a real-world environ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Research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Research Engineer, a strong background in engineering principles, advanced mathematics, and scientific research—often supported by a relevant degree or postgraduate study—is essential. Familiarity with data analysis tools like MATLAB or Python, CAD software, and laboratory instrumentation is typically required, along with experience in technical report writing. Strong analytical thinking, creativity, and effective collaboration skills help Research Engineers excel in multidisciplinary teams. These competencies are vital for developing innovative solutions, advancing technology, and ensuring rigorous, impactful research outcomes.

How do Research Engineers typically collaborate with cross-functional teams during a project?

Research Engineers often work closely with scientists, data analysts, product managers, and software engineers to develop and implement innovative solutions. Collaboration usually involves regular meetings to align on project goals, sharing technical findings, and integrating research outcomes into product development. Effective communication and the ability to translate complex research concepts into actionable insights are key to ensuring the project progresses smoothly and meets its objectives.
